The mathematician is mightier than the spy?
Traditional military intelligence was failing to determine the true numbers of tanks produced by Germany’s factories. The Allies needed reliable information on the numbers of new Mark IV and V tanks being produced. Mathematicians showed that all you needed was a serial number.
